Streamlining Administrative Tasks

Administrative tasks often consume a significant portion of a solo lawyer's time. AI tools can automate repetitive tasks such as scheduling, invoicing, and document management. By leveraging AI, lawyers can reduce the time spent on administrative duties, allowing them to focus on higher-value tasks and client interactions.

For instance, AI-powered scheduling assistants can manage appointments and send reminders, ensuring a more organized workflow. This not only improves efficiency but also enhances client satisfaction by minimizing scheduling conflicts and missed appointments.

Enhancing Legal Research

Legal research is another area where AI technology can significantly impact solo law practices. AI-driven research tools can quickly sift through vast amounts of legal data, providing relevant case precedents and legal insights. This capability reduces the time lawyers spend on research while increasing the accuracy and depth of their findings.

By utilizing AI in research, solo practitioners can offer more comprehensive and informed legal advice, strengthening their case strategies and improving client outcomes.

Improving Client Communications

Effective communication is crucial in building client trust and satisfaction. AI can enhance communication through chatbots and virtual assistants, providing immediate responses to client inquiries and ensuring 24/7 availability. This technology ensures that clients feel heard and valued, even outside of regular office hours.

Moreover, AI tools can analyze client communications to identify patterns and preferences, allowing lawyers to tailor their communication strategies for each client. This personalized approach can lead to stronger client relationships and increased referrals.

Boosting Decision-Making with Data Analytics

Data analytics powered by AI can offer solo practitioners valuable insights into their practice's performance. By analyzing trends in case outcomes, client demographics, and financial metrics, lawyers can make informed decisions to optimize their operations and marketing strategies.

AI-driven analytics can highlight areas of improvement and potential growth opportunities, enabling solo lawyers to strategically focus their efforts on the most profitable aspects of their practice.
